Our valued sponsor

Seychelles IBC what is that?

Actually a Seychelles IBC can have the suffix LLC, LTD, Inc, Limited and so forth.

IBC = International Business Company most often a term used for offshore companies located in a tax haven.
Yes thats correct, I'm not going to list the suffixes here again, please read this thread to learn which suffix that can be used for a Seychelles company, /forum/f5/offshore-ibc-seychelles-suffix-valid-9900/
Last edited: